What Are Puffer Fish and Their Unique Characteristics?

Puffer fish, also known as blowfish, are part of the Tetraodontidae family. They are famous for their ability to puff up to several times their normal size by ingesting water or air. This inflation acts as a defense strategy against predators. Additionally, many puffer fish species contain tetrodotoxin, a potent neurotoxin that deters predators due to its lethal effects.

Key Features of Puffer Fish

  • Inflation Mechanism: Allows them to deter predators by expanding their size dramatically.
  • Toxin Production: Tetrodotoxin is found in their organs, making them poisonous if consumed.
  • Diet: Primarily feed on algae, invertebrates, and sometimes small fish.
  • Habitat: Found in tropical and subtropical ocean waters, as well as some freshwater environments.

How Do Puffer Fish Impact Coral Reefs?

Puffer fish play a crucial role in coral reef ecosystems, primarily through their feeding habits. By consuming algae, they help prevent the overgrowth that can suffocate coral reefs. This grazing activity is essential for maintaining the delicate balance necessary for coral health.

Benefits of Puffer Fish to Coral Reefs

  • Algae Control: Their diet helps control algae populations, promoting coral health.
  • Biodiversity Support: By maintaining coral ecosystems, they support diverse marine life.
  • Predator-Prey Dynamics: Serve as both predator and prey, influencing food chain dynamics.

What Is the Ecological Role of Puffer Fish?

Puffer fish are integral to their ecosystems due to their dual role as both predators and prey. Their presence influences the population dynamics of various marine species, contributing to ecological balance.

Ecological Contributions

  • Predation: Control populations of smaller fish and invertebrates, preventing overpopulation.
  • Prey for Larger Species: Serve as a food source for larger marine predators, despite their toxicity.
  • Habitat Maintenance: Their feeding habits help maintain the structure and function of coral reefs.

How Do Human Activities Affect Puffer Fish?

Human activities, such as pollution, overfishing, and habitat destruction, significantly impact puffer fish populations. These activities threaten their survival and, consequently, the ecosystems they support.

Human Impact on Puffer Fish

  • Overfishing: Some species are targeted for their unique appearance and toxin, affecting population levels.
  • Pollution: Contaminants in water can harm puffer fish and disrupt their habitats.
  • Habitat Destruction: Coral reef degradation reduces available habitats for puffer fish.

Are Puffer Fish Dangerous to Humans?

Yes, puffer fish can be dangerous to humans if consumed. They contain tetrodotoxin, a potent toxin that can be lethal. Proper preparation by trained chefs is essential to safely consume certain puffer fish species, such as fugu in Japan.

How Do Puffer Fish Inflate?

Puffer fish inflate by rapidly ingesting water or air into their elastic stomachs. This ability allows them to expand their size significantly, deterring predators by making them appear larger and more challenging to swallow.

What Do Puffer Fish Eat?

Puffer fish primarily feed on algae, invertebrates, and small crustaceans. Some species may also consume small fish. Their diet helps control algae growth and maintain coral reef health.

Can Puffer Fish Live in Freshwater?

Yes, some puffer fish species can live in freshwater environments. These species have adapted to different habitats, although most puffer fish are found in saltwater.
